Employment-Based ( EB ) Immigrant Visa Numbers for June 2012

Employment-Based ( EB ) Immigrant Visa Numbers for June 2012

Processing time for employment-based lawful permanent residence (green card) preference category cases (EB cases) are tied to immigrant visa number availability. Immigrant visa numbers can retrogress (take much longer than the government’s previously estimated processing time). The wait time for an immigrant visa number for an employment-based case is determined by a case’s priority date, the employment-based preference category (EB category) and the foreign national beneficiary’s country of birth (not nationality). A priority date is the date of filing a case (such as the date of filing a PERM or an I-140 Immigrant Petition). The types of EB cases include extraordinary ability, outstanding professor and researcher, multinational executive and manager, exceptional ability, national interest waiver, PERM labor certification, and others.

On May 8, 2012, the U.S. Department of States issued the latest summary of immigrant visa number availability in its Visa Bulletin June 2012. In June 2012, immigrant visa numbers are available for employment-based green card preference category 2 for foreign nationals of all country of birth other than India or China (no visa numbers available for China or India). The cut-off priority dates for EB preference category 3 is August 8, 2005 (China), September 15, 2002 (India), May 22, 2006 (Philippines), and June 8, 2006 (Mexico and all other country of birth).
